Rechte der Tiere

Numerous studies prove that many animals are aware that they are capable of suffering and pain. Animals are driven by more than the mere urge to reproduce and survive. Pet owners intuitively know that dogs and cats have feelings. And science can now prove emotions in many animals - from piglets to honeybees. This makes the question of what rights humans grant animals all the more urgent.

Director: Hendrik Löbbert

Hendrik Löbbert (1979, Bonn) studied documentary film, photography and video art at the Bauhaus University Weimar and Concordia University in Montreal, Canada. He has worked as a director and cameraman for various German newspapers (Die Zeit, Der Tagesspiegel, Die Welt) and realized a video campaign for Volkswagen in China. In 2015 he made his first feature documentary film as a writer and director with G r e n z b o c k - together with Wüstefilm and Arte and supported by Medienboard Berlin-Brandenburg.  In 2014 he founded the independent production company n o n f i c t i o n s o c i e t y with Klaus Neumann-Ege in Berlin. Together they have produced various science documentaries for ZDF/3sat, among others. Hendrik received the DEFA scholarship ( G r e n z b o c k ) and the Gerd Ruge scholarship ( P e n n y l a n d ).
